The Jesse Ramien departure from Newcastle was brought to a head when coach Nathan Brown approached the Knights centre at training on Wednesday.

Brown told Ramien if he was unhappy at the club and wanted to seek an immediate release then Newcastle head of football Brian Canavan could make that happen.

Ramien replied by telling Brown he wanted to take up his offer and as quick as that the NRL open market had a gun centre for hire.

The background is this flash point moment had been brewing for some months with Ramien struggling to make the transition from strike centre at Cronulla to strike centre at Newcastle.

Part of Ramien’s gripe was centred around the Knights propensity to play primarily left side attack, where Mitchell Pearce and Kalyn Ponga share a lethal combination.

Privately, Ramien was asking questions about why he couldn’t get more early ball.

The Knights were made aware of the issue a couple of months back and sat down for a meeting where everyone agreed they wanted to get Ramien more involved.

Then the Knights went on a six-match winning roll and as the saying goes, winning fixes everything.


All of a sudden the lack of opportunities for Ramien had been resolved.

Now, with Newcastle having lost four games straight and dropping out of the eight, coach Brown has opted to wield the axe with Ramien was one of four players punted.

With no reserve grade fixture for the Knights this weekend, the centre’s axing went down like a lead balloon.

So coach Brown opted to front Ramien and give him the option to leave, which has now been granted.

At least half a dozen rival clubs have already begun circling.

The immediate release is expected to be granted once Ramien finds a new club.
